Either party may terminate this Agreement, and Verkada may suspend Customer’s access to the Hosted Software, for cause (i) upon 30 days written notice to the other party of a material breach if such breach remains uncured at the expiration of the 30-day period, or (ii) if the other party becomes the subject of a petition in bankruptcy or any other proceeding relating to insolvency, receivership, liquidation or assignment for the benefit of creditors.
